How To Clean Samsung Phone Screen

Samsung phones are known for their high-quality displays, but to keep them looking their best, you’ll need to know how to properly clean them. Here are some tips on how to clean a Samsung phone screen:

1. Use a microfiber cloth: Microfiber cloths are gentle on the screen and won’t leave behind any lint or debris.

2. Use water sparingly: Water can damage your phone’s screen, so use it sparingly.

3. Use a cleaning solution: There are many cleaning solutions on the market that are designed to clean phone screens. Be sure to choose one that is compatible with your Samsung phone.

4. Don’t use harsh chemicals: Harsh chemicals can damage your phone’s screen.

5. Avoid using paper towels or tissues: Paper towels and tissues can leave behind debris that can scratch your phone’s screen.

6. Clean your phone regularly: To keep your phone’s screen looking its best, clean it regularly.

By following these tips, you can keep your Samsung phone’s screen looking clean and shiny.

What Is The Best Way To Clean A Samsung Phone Screen?

  • Use a soft, dry cloth to gently wipe away any dirt or fingerprints from the screen.
  • For tougher stains, dampen a soft cloth with a little bit of water and gently wipe the screen.
  •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as these can damage the screen’s protective coating.
  • Use a screen protector to help keep the screen clean and protected from scratches.
  • Regularly clean your phone’s screen to keep it looking its best and extend its lifespan.

Can I Use Water To Clean My Samsung Phone Screen?

Yes, you can use water to clean your Samsung phone screen, but it’s important to be cautious and use a gentle touch. A soft, lint-free cloth dampened with water can be used to clean the screen. Avoid getting water on the phone’s ports or speakers, and don’t use harsh or abrasive cleaners. It’s also a good idea to use a screen protector to minimize the risk of scratching the screen.

How Do I Clean The Camera Lens And Sensors On My Samsung Phone?

To clean the camera lens and sensors on your Samsung phone, you can follow these steps:

1. Use a microfiber cloth to gently wipe away any dust or smudges from the lens. Be careful not to press too hard or use a rough cloth, as this can damage the lens.

2. If your phone has a camera cover, remove it and clean it separately with a microfiber cloth.

3. For tougher smudges, you can try using a small amount of distilled water on a microfiber cloth to wipe the lens.

4. Never use window cleaner, hand sanitizer, or other chemicals on the lens, as this can damage it.

5. If you notice any scratches or damage to the lens, you may need to replace it.

6. Avoid touching the lens with your fingers, as natural oils from your skin can attract more dust and debris.

7. Clean the sensors by blowing them out with a can of compressed air, or by gently brushing them with a very soft brush.

By following these simple tips, you can keep your camera lens and sensors clean and functioning properly on your Samsung phone.

How Do I Clean The Charging Port And Headphone Jack On My Samsung Phone?

Over time, your phone’s charging port and headphone jack can become clogged with dirt, dust, and pocket lint. This can cause your device to charge more slowly or have difficulty recognizing your headphones. Fortunately, cleaning these ports is a quick and easy task.

To clean your phone’s charging port, you can use a can of compressed air to blow away any debris. If you don’t have a can of air, you can also use a cotton swab dipped in rubbing alcohol to clean out the port. Be careful not to get any liquid into the port, as this can damage your phone.

To clean your phone’s headphone jack, you can use a cotton swab dipped in rubbing alcohol to clean the jack and the area around it. Be gentle and careful not to damage any of the components inside the jack.
